#cdbf49, answered

What color is #cdbf49?

#cdbf49 is a balanced vivid yellow, closest to Dark Khaki (ΔE2000 6.8). It sits at 54° on the hue wheel with 57% saturation and 55% lightness, which reads as warm.

What is the RGB value of #cdbf49?

rgb(205, 191, 73) — 205 red, 191 green and 73 blue out of 255, or 80.4% / 74.9% / 28.6% by channel.

Is #cdbf49 a light or a dark color?

It is a light color. Relative luminance is 0.5072 and perceived brightness is 73%, so black text on it reaches 11.14:1.

Should I use black or white text on #cdbf49?

Black. It scores 11.14:1 against #cdbf49, versus 1.88:1 for white — AAA at any size.

What is the complementary color of #cdbf49?

#4957CD sits directly opposite on the wheel. Softer options are the split-complements #4999CD and #7D49CD, which give the same contrast with far less vibration.

What colors go well with #cdbf49?

For interface work: #FAFAF4 as the surface, #EDE8C0 for borders, #9B924B for secondary text, #4477D2 as an accent and #645C1B for hover and pressed states. For a palette, the analogous pair #CD7D49 and #99CD49 stays calm, while #4957CD is the loudest partner.

What is #cdbf49 in CMYK for printing?

cmyk(0%, 7%, 64%, 20%). This is a screen-to-ink approximation — ask your printer for a proof before committing to a run.

Is #cdbf49 warm or cool?

Warm — it scores 20 on a scale where 0 is the warmest orange and 100 the coolest azure. Nudged warmer it becomes #CD9849; nudged cooler, #ACCF47.
